| PF10284 | Luciferase helical bundle domain | domain |
This domain is found associated with the the catalytic domain of dinoflagellate luciferase . Luciferase is involved in catalysing the light emitting reaction in bioluminescence. The structure of this domain has been solved [1]. This domain has a three helix bundle structure that holds four important histidines that are thought to play a role in the pH regulation of the enzyme.
